Soffit Board Repair: A Comprehensive Guide
When it concerns the maintenance of a home's exterior, the soffit board is an often-overlooked element. Soffits, usually positioned below the eaves of a roofing, serve both practical and visual purposes. They play an essential function in ventilation, protecting rafters from wetness, and enhancing the total look of a residential or commercial property. In time, nevertheless, soffit boards can become damaged due to weather components, bugs, or basic wear and tear, demanding mindful repair or replacement. This article will explore the intricate world of soffit board repair, offering house owners with practical insights and guidance.
Understanding Soffit BoardsWhat is a Soffit Board?
Soffit boards are panels situated underneath the overhang of a roofing system, linking the roofing eaves to the exterior walls of a building. They are normally made of materials such as wood, vinyl, or aluminum. In addition to improving aesthetic appeal, soffit boards are essential to correct air flow in the attic, preventing moisture accumulation that can cause mold and structural damage.
Indications You Need to Repair Your Soffit
Listening to prospective problems with soffit boards can save property owners from more substantial repairs down the line. Common signs that repair may be required consist of:

Repairing a soffit board is not an excessively intricate procedure, but it does require mindful attention to information. Follow this guide for effective repairs:
Step 1: Gather Necessary Tools and Materials
Before starting, ensure you have an adequate supply of the following products and tools:

Analyze the soffit boards closely, examining for rot, mold, or structural instability. It's essential to identify the extent of the damage to choose whether to repair or replace the broken areas.
Action 3: Remove Damaged Sections
Using a saw, carefully cut out the harmed portions of the soffit board. If replacing with identical materials, measure and cut the brand-new boards to the appropriate size.
Step 4: Prepare the Replacement Panel
When the old material is gotten rid of, prepare the location for installation. Make sure that the framing below is sound which the new soffit panel fits firmly.
Step 5: Installation of New Soffit PanelPlace the New Panel: Place the brand-new soffit panel into position, ensuring that it aligns correctly with the surrounding boards.Secure it in Place: Use screws or nails to secure the panel tightly. If you're using wood, apply caulk around the edges to prevent moisture intrusion.Seal the Edges: Allow appropriate time for the caulk to dry, then paint or stain the brand-new soffit board to match the existing surface.Step 6: Final Inspection
After installation is total, perform a thorough evaluation. Make sure that there are no gaps or openings that might allow pests to get in and preserve a tidy, consistent look.
Maintenance Tips for Soffit Boards
Regular maintenance of soffit boards can prolong their life-span and prevent substantial repairs. Here are some vital maintenance tips:

How do I figure out if I require to replace or repair my soffit boards?
Assess the level of the damage. If the damage is localized (e.g., little holes or a section of rotting wood), repair might suffice. However, if several locations are compromised or the structural integrity is at danger, replacement is recommended.
2. Can I repair soffit boards myself, or should I work with a professional?
Homeowners with standard DIY abilities can handle simple repairs, however complex concerns or extensive damage might necessitate professional support. Assess your abilities and comfort level before deciding.
3. How often should soffit boards be checked?
It's recommended to examine soffit boards a minimum of twice a year, preferably during the spring and fall, to capture any problems before they escalate.
4. What is the typical cost of soffit board repair?
Costs can differ considerably based upon materials, labor, and place. However, little repairs might range from ₤ 100 to ₤ 300, while total replacements could run between ₤ 1,000 and ₤ 3,000 or more.
